top-12-free-ai-resources-for-chatgpt-prompting

According to the Microsoft New Future of Work Report 2023, AI prompting is now the primary way users and developers interact with large language models. While it might sound simple, consistently creating effective prompts can be tricky. A good prompt allows you to get more accurate answers, create interesting conversations, and even make the AI behave in a fun, engaging way.

But the big question is: how can you learn this skill without spending a fortune? Fortunately, there are plenty of free resources that teach AI prompting for tools like ChatGPT and MidJourney. In this guide, I’ve collected some of the best resources to help you on your journey. From simple tips for beginners to advanced techniques for professionals, you’ll find everything you need to get better at prompting.


1. Advanced MidJourney Prompt Engineering | Unleash Your Inner Artist

MidJourney is an AI tool that generates incredible images, and James Bachini’s tutorial on AI prompting focuses on how to get the most out of it. While MidJourney requires some experience, even beginners can follow the tips shared in this guide.

Example Prompts:

James gives examples of how to write prompts for different images, like robots, old women, world globes, horse carts, and racing cars.

Key Takeaways:

  • Start by joining MidJourney through Discord.
  • Use simple commands like "/imagine prompt" to describe your desired image.
  • Experiment with styles, artists, and different aspects like aspect ratios to get unique results.
  • Keep your prompts short and focused—stick to 2-3 main ideas for better results.

Best For: Intermediate to advanced users looking to create detailed and artistic images.

Time Investment: About 1-2 hours to explore and practice.

2. OpenAI: Cookbook

Note: You need some Python knowledge for the code.

OpenAI Cookbook is a must-have resource for those diving into advanced AI prompting. It covers various examples of how to use OpenAI’s tools like GPT, Whisper, and DALL-E.

Key Takeaways:

  • Learn how to use API integrations and fine-tune models.
  • This guide is great for creating more detailed text, code, and image outputs.
  • Some knowledge of Python is helpful.

Best For: Advanced users and developers.

Time Investment: A few weeks to fully explore and experiment with the code.

3. ChatGPT Prompt Engineering for Developers

This course by DeepLearning.ai is perfect for software engineers wanting to master AI prompting for coding tasks. Taught by Isa Fulford and Andrew Ng, this course dives deep into how to write prompts that help developers get better results from ChatGPT.

Key Takeaways:

  • It covers the basics of prompt engineering in the context of programming.
  • Learn how to summarize, reformat, and transform information with prompts.
  • The course is free but may require some Python knowledge.

Best For: Developers with some programming background.

Time Investment: 90 minutes to watch, with additional time needed for practical exercises.

4. Prompt Engineering Guide

Elvis Saravia’s guide on AI prompting is a detailed resource aimed at users with some experience. It goes beyond the basics and introduces advanced methods like zero-shot, few-shot, and chain-of-thought prompting.

Key Takeaways:

  • Explore different models and how to structure prompts for each one.
  • Learn from real examples, research papers, and case studies.
  • Perfect for creating more effective prompts in both text and code.

Best For: Intermediate to advanced learners.

Time Investment: A few hours for the basics, with more time needed to explore the advanced techniques.

5. Prompt Engineering for ChatGPT

If you’re looking for a comprehensive course, Jules White’s AI prompting course is an excellent choice. Over three weeks, this free course covers everything from the basics of what prompts are to advanced techniques for structuring better prompts.

Key Takeaways:

  • Learn how to create ‘personas’ and use root prompts for better results.
  • Understand different types of prompts for various audiences.
  • The course is structured like a university class, offering depth and hands-on learning.

Best For: Beginners and advanced learners alike.

Time Investment: 3 weeks with 6 hours of study each week.

6. Guide to Effective Communication with AI at Learnprompting.org

Learnprompting.org offers a treasure trove of tips for improving your AI prompting skills. It walks through everything from writing basic prompts to handling more complex communication with AI models.

Key Takeaways:

  • The basics of writing prompts
  • Embedding prompts in learning
  • How to give clear instructions
  • Assigning roles in prompts
  • Using few-shot prompts
  • Mixing different methods
  • Making your prompts clear and structured
  • Getting chatbots ready
  • Practicing in OpenAI’s playground

Best For: Beginners and those looking for more advanced techniques.

Time Investment: 1–2 days for beginners, with more time needed for advanced sections.

7. 10 Need-to-Know Techniques

This resource condenses the essential techniques of AI prompting into a 45-minute lesson, making it ideal for those looking for a quick but effective course.

Key Takeaways:

  • Includes cheat sheets for writing prompts and understanding their structure.
  • Providing clear instructions.
  • Covers clear instructions, format specifications, and how to manage uncertain responses from AI.

Best For: Beginners and intermediate users.

Time Investment: 45 minutes for the lesson and some extra time for hands-on practice.

8. Best Practices for Prompt Engineering with OpenAI API

For those just starting, OpenAI’s beginner guide is a great way to learn the best practices of AI prompting. It’s short but full of useful tips to get you started on the right foot.

Key Takeaways:

  • How to keep your instructions clear and separate from the main content.
  • How to clearly state what you want as a response.
  • The difference between giving the AI no examples, one example, or a few examples to learn from.
  • Focusing on telling the AI what to do instead of what not to do.

Best For: Beginners.

Time Investment: 10-15 minutes.

9. ChatGPT Prompt Engineering Course (Class Central)

This free course on Class Central covers the basics of AI prompting with a focus on ChatGPT. If you’re new to the concept, this course provides a great introduction.

Key Takeaways:

  • How Generative Pretrained Transformers (GPT) work to generate text.
  • The basics of how to write good prompts.
  • There are different kinds of prompts you can use.

Best For: Beginners.

Time Investment: 2-3 hours.

10. Mindmap Prompt Engineering

The Mindmap Prompt Engineering guide focuses on breaking down complex prompt tasks into simpler, easy-to-follow steps.

Key Takeaways:

  • Use external tools
  • Test changes systematically
  • Split complex tasks into simpler subtasks
  • Write clear instructions
  • Give the model time to “think”

Best For: Beginners.

Time Investment: 30 minutes.

11. Free MidJourney Course for Beginners by Skillademia

This course dives into the world of AI-generated art using MidJourney, with a special focus on how AI prompting can bring out the best creative results.

Key Takeaways:

  • Create AI-powered art, including advanced techniques and community engagement.
  • Understand platform parameters, model versions, and leveraging community features.
  • Practical aspects of using Midjourney, such as subscription plans, image upscaling, and customization, alongside project-based learning for real-world applications.

Best For: Beginners to intermediate users.

Time Investment: 10 hours for the full course.

12. MidJourney & ChatGPT: Unleash AI for Unique Image Generation

This course focuses on using both MidJourney and ChatGPT together for creative projects, ideal for anyone looking to create unique images through AI prompting.

Key Takeaways:

  • Learn how AI can help you make awesome images from simple instructions.
  • Get to know how to tell Midjourney exactly what you want, whether it’s logos, product photos, or anything else creative.
  • Discover tips for getting the most out of both tools with simple prompts.

Best For: Beginners.

Time Investment: 1-2 hours.

Take Your Time and Start Learning

Mastering AI prompting is a valuable skill that can open up a world of possibilities, whether you’re a developer, artist, or someone looking to explore new tools. The best part? You don’t have to spend a lot of money to get started. These 12 free resources provide everything you need to begin your journey into the world of prompt engineering.

So, what are you waiting for? Start exploring these resources today, improve your skills, and see how AI prompting can work for you in everything from creating art to coding more efficiently. The future is here – let’s learn how to talk to it.

By Wendy

Leave a Reply

Your email address will not be published. Required fields are marked *